Welcome to the Kaiteriteri Recreation Reserve, gateway to the world renowned Abel Tasman National Park and famous for its golden sand, turquoise water and four seasons of recreation and events with accommodation and dining to suit everyone.
Kaiteriteri is the perfect place to visit throughout the year if you are seeking biking, boating, sailing, kayaking, fishing and hiking or if you just want to relax and put your feet up. The Reserve's beach was voted as one of the top five in the world by the United Kingdom’s Guardian newspaper and we have a world class mountain bike park. Our accommodation includes 8 premium beachfront apartments, 17 cabins and 400 powered campsites. Our 5 amenity blocks contain a modern kitchen, user pays showers, toilets and automatic laundries.
Dine in the summer sun or fireside in winter at Shoreline restaurant and you will have spectacular views of the sea, beach, natural forests and alpine backdrop. Our fully stocked Kaiteriteri Store will meet all your needs including ATM. There is a petrol station on-site.
